The Green Bay Packers Offseason has been full of changes for head coach Matt LaFlore heading into his eighth year. A recent NFL Players Association survey showed him ranking low among coaches, raising some eyebrows about team morale and leadership. Earlier this week reports highlighted plenty of roster moves and speculation around Lambo Field. While there's no outright crisis, the survey result adds to questions about whether LaFlore can deliver the deep playoff runs the Packers need. Fans and analysts are reacting with caution, pointing out that regular season wins alone won't quiet the doubts. Postseason success remains the key to shifting opinions and securing his long-term future. Meanwhile, the Packer Scouting team is focusing on prospects who fit their strict physical prototypes. At the NFL Combine, several offensive linemen match the ideal measurements and a mock draft even pegs a cornerback as a perfect scheme fit for their defense. On a brighter

note, the trade-sending Lions running back David Montgomery to the Texans clears arrival from the NFC North. As Green Bay gears up for the draft, these developments could help steady the ship if LaFlore turns things around on the field.
